Companion Combat Behavior
Ellie and Abby are capable fighters who will engage enemies, but they cannot be directly controlled. They will often take cover, flank enemies, and use their equipped weapons. For instance, Ellie can use her Semi-Auto Pistol, Bolt-Action Rifle, Revolver, Pump Shotgun, Bow, or Silenced Submachine Gun. Abby, on the other hand, might wield her Military Pistol, Semi-Auto Rifle, Hunting Pistol, Double Barrel Shotgun, Crossbow, or Flamethrower.
- Stealth: Companions will generally follow your lead in stealth sections. If you are hidden, they will attempt to remain hidden. However, they can sometimes be detected if you move too aggressively or if an enemy's patrol path brings them too close.
- Aggression: In open combat, companions will actively shoot at enemies. They can draw enemy fire, which can be used strategically to create openings for you to attack or reposition.
- Resource Management: Companions have infinite ammunition, so you don't need to worry about supplying them. They also cannot permanently die, though they can be incapacitated and require you to clear the area before they recover.
Tactical Considerations
Leveraging companion AI involves understanding their limitations and strengths:
- Flanking Opportunities: While companions engage enemies head-on, use the distraction to flank opponents or take out high-priority targets.
- Cover Usage: Observe where your companion takes cover. This can sometimes indicate a safe position or a good angle for an attack.
- Enemy Awareness: Enemies will react to companion attacks. Use this to your advantage by setting up ambushes or drawing enemies into traps.
- Exploration: During exploration, companions will often point out items of interest or provide contextual dialogue, adding to the immersion and sometimes guiding you to collectibles or secrets.
